Hawkeye books in publication order
6 books
Come to Me
by Sierra Cartwright
2018
A bounty on commander Wolf Stone's head forces Nate Davidson back into his orbit, and old hurt flares fast. Add Kayla Fagan to the mix, and protection turns into a dangerous, deeply personal triangle.
Meant For Me
by Sierra Cartwright
2018
Mira Araceli has never gotten over Torin Carter, the Hawkeye instructor who once seemed completely out of reach. An undercover assignment throws them together and exposes feelings neither of them can safely ignore.
Trust in Me
by Sierra Cartwright
2018
When a break-in puts Aimee Inamorata at risk, Hawkeye operative Trace Romero is assigned to protect her. He is exactly the kind of dominant, dangerous man she avoids, right up until she needs him most.
Believe In Me
by Sierra Cartwright
2021
Commander Garrett Young must protect heiress Charlotte Connelly without telling her he is her bodyguard. As romance grows on her secluded ranch, his web of lies threatens to ruin everything before the real danger does.
Hold On To Me
by Sierra Cartwright
2021
Former Hawkeye operative Jacob Carter takes one last job when Elissa Conroy needs protection from a man bent on revenge. Hiding together at his Colorado ranch only makes their secrets, and their attraction, harder to contain.
Surrender to Me
by Sierra Cartwright
2025
After Stryker saves a woman who insists she is nobody special, he hauls her to a mountain safehouse and refuses to let her run. Deadly secrets and forced proximity make everything hotter and more dangerous.

Series background & context
The Hawkeye books are Sierra Cartwright's protector romances, and that changes the feel right away. These stories are not just about wealthy Doms and private clubs. They are about operatives, bodyguards, commanders, and clients in danger. The question running through the whole series is simple, what happens when the person assigned to keep you safe becomes the person who can hurt your heart the most?
Hawkeye Security sits at the center of the series. It is an elite protection firm that takes high-risk jobs and attracts men who are disciplined, dangerous, and used to living on alert. In Come to Me, commander Wolf Stone becomes the focus when Nate Davidson joins his protective detail and old tension erupts, with Kayla Fagan changing the shape of their relationship. Trust in Me follows Trace Romero and Aimee Inamorata after a break-in makes her safety impossible to ignore. Meant For Me, Hold On To Me, and Believe In Me keep expanding the team and the emotional fallout that comes from mixing duty with desire.
Protection comes first.
At least that is the rule. Cartwright spends most of the series testing it. Her Hawkeye heroes are skilled, stubborn, and often overprotective to a fault. The women they fall for are not passive prizes. They have secrets, fears, and lives of their own, and many of them are furious to discover just how much danger they are in.
Setting matters here too. The series moves through safehouses, ranches, private homes, covert assignments, and isolated mountain spaces that trap characters together when emotions are already running hot. That pressure-cooker setup is one of the big pleasures of these books. Someone is usually hiding something. Someone is usually watching. And someone is almost always one bad decision away from disaster.
Later entries like Surrender to Me lean even harder into forced proximity, hidden identities, and dangerous family legacies, but the core appeal stays the same. Hawkeye is about capable men trying to protect people they should not want, and women deciding whether trust is possible when the truth arrives late.
